Maintenance of Registration. For a period of at least five (5) years from the Effective Date, or until such earlier time upon which the Company is required to be liquidated, the Company will use its best efforts to maintain the registration of the Units, Common Stock and Warrants under the provisions of the Exchange Act, except after giving effect to a going private transaction after the completion of an Initial Business Combination. The Company will not deregister the Units, Common Stock or Warrants under the Exchange Act (except in connection with a going private transaction after the completion of an Initial Business Combination) without the prior consent of the Representative.

Maintenance of Registration. Each Assignor shall, at its own expense, diligently process all documents reasonably required to maintain all Xxxx and/or Domain Name registrations, including but not limited to affidavits of use and applications for renewals of registration in the United States Patent and Trademark Office for all of its material registered Marks, and shall pay all fees and disbursements in connection therewith and shall not abandon any such filing of affidavit of use or any such application of renewal prior to the exhaustion of all administrative and judicial remedies without prior written consent of the Collateral Agent (other than with respect to registrations and applications deemed by such Assignor in its reasonable business judgment to be no longer prudent to pursue).

Maintenance of Registration. Each Assignor shall, at its own expense, diligently process all documents required by the Trademark Act of 1946, 15 U.S.C. xx.xx. 1051 et seq. to maintain trademark registrations, including but not limited to affidavits of use and applications for renewals of registration in the United States Patent and Trademark Office for all of its registered Marks pursuant to 15 U.S.C. xx.xx. 1058(a), 1059 and 1065, and shall pay all fees and disbursements in connection therewith and shall not abandon any such filing of affidavit of use or any such application of renewal prior to the exhaustion of all administrative and judicial remedies without prior written consent of the Collateral Agent; provided, that no Assignor shall be obligated to maintain registration of any Xxxx in the event that such Assignor determines, in its reasonable business judgment, that such maintenance of such Xxxx is no longer necessary or desirable in the conduct of its business. Each Assignor agrees to notify the Collateral Agent three (3) months prior to the dates on which the affidavits of use or the applications for renewal registration are due with respect to any registered Xxxx that the affidavits of use or the renewal is being processed or being abandoned, as the case may be.
